  • @hacktek said:
    If it's just for you set up plex locally and mount the drive with rclone. You will go to the closest google DC which will likely be much faster than a server in france. On top of that if you plan to disable transcoding you should be able to run plex on a raspberry pi or something similar (and the pi would also be able to run rclone to mount the drive).

    One issue I foresee is that, depending on the size of your library plex might take a long time to scan locally as your connection (and server device, if you use a pi) will be much slower than something set up in a DC somewhere. If you can live without metadata I'd disable that so make scanning faster.
